Canceling your GetGuru Subscription
If you're considering canceling your Guru subscription, here’s everything you need to know to ensure a smooth offboarding experience.
Access RequiredOnly Guru Admins can cancel an entire workspace.
If you want to be removed from a workspace, contact your workspace Admin or person with a relevant custom role.

How to cancel your Guru workspace
To cancel your subscription:
- Notify Guru in writing at least 15 days before your monthly or annual renewal date.
If you are on an annual plan and past your renewal date: Our Terms of Service note that if no cancellation request is submitted prior to your renewal date, you'll auto-renew on the same terms as your previous subscription, and also that all fees are committed amounts and are non-refundable. We can not process any refunds.
If you want to submit a cancellation request for your next renewal date: To submit a cancellation request, please reach out to our finance team using this form: Contact Guru Support
Situations and next steps
For workspaces created by accident
- Created a new workspace instead of joining your team's?
Contact Guru Support to request cancellation. - To join the correct workspace, ask your Admin or person with a relevant custom role to follow the instructions in Inviting users.
For workspaces in a free trial
- If you see the "# trial days left" message at the bottom of the Guru web app,
Contact Guru Support to cancel your trial. - Our team will follow up when cancellation is complete.
For workspaces with an active subscription
- If you do not see the "# trial days left" message, your workspace is on a paid plan.
Please Contact Guru Support and include your:- Email address
- Company name
- You'll be asked to complete a short cancellation survey.
- Cancellation must be requested in writing at least 30 days before your renewal date, as stated in our Terms of Service.
What happens after cancellation?
Once your workspace is deleted:
- All users lose access to Guru.
- Guru will retain your workspace data for 90 days post-cancellation.
- After 90 days, your data will be permanently deleted and cannot be recovered.
Steps to ensure a smooth offboarding
-
Export your content before cancellation:
- Use Collection export (.zip) to retain a backup for future import.
- Use Card Manager export (.csv) for an editable format.
-
Settle outstanding invoices with your finance team to ensure your account is fully closed.
